**Q: Why does the Fernbright catalog service double-check cache timestamps before serving results?**

A: This guards against a recurrence of the stale-cache bug from the Lanternfall release, where invalidation messages were silently dropped during broker failover and customers saw week-old pricing for several hours. The timestamp check adds minor latency but caps staleness at five minutes. Do not remove it without reading the postmortem, which explains the failover edge case in detail. The full postmortem is archived on the internal page below.

operations page: https://confluence.lumicsys.internal/projects/display/projects/display

Handover — After-Hours Server Room, Tollbrook Site

Hey Ravi, quick brain-dump before I head off. The contractors from Quillane Networks will be in most evenings this week doing the cabling refresh. Server room is on B1, past the kitchenette — the door with the yellow stripe. They need someone to badge them in the first time, after that they're on their own. Remind them: no food inside, log every visit. The keypad code they'll need is below.

badge for tajeg-kagap: bdg-EWZTJN-83588199

Finance Review Summary – Orvandel Systems

Quick update on the Pellar licensing dispute: Cindermark Ltd. still claims our Fluxgate module infringes their patent, and legal fees hit 340k this quarter. We've booked a provision but think settlement lands well under their ask. Counsel expects mediation in six weeks. Revenue impact so far is minimal, though two prospects paused deals. The board-only note on our fallback strategy appears immediately below.

internal memo for kadug-yagug: The renewal with Oliaelix Holdings closes at $2 million a year, 10 percent below the last contract. Project Holath slips by six weeks because of the supplier delay.